BARRETT (née Brown) Moira (Dundrum, Dublin) - January 21, 2016. Peacefully at Our Lady's Hospice Harold's Cross, beloved wife of the late Steve and loving mother of Sue, Shaun and Ann. Very sadly missed by her loving daughters and son, their partners Simon, Evelyn and Pat, grandchildren David, Sarah, Ian and Jenni, great grandchildren Khloe and James, brother Malachy and his family, nieces, nephews, relatives, neighbours and friends. Rest in Peace. Removal on Monday morning from Our Lady's Hospice Mortuary Chapel to Church of the Holy Cross Dundrum arriving for 10.30 o'clock Funeral Mass and afterwards to Bohernabreena Cemetery. No flowers please. Donations if desired to Our Lady's Hospice, Harold Cross (www.olh.ie).
